Storage and Reheating Instructions

  • Storage: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.
  • Reheating: Reheat in the microwave or on the stove over low heat. Add a splash of milk to maintain the creamy texture.
  • Freezing: This dish can be frozen for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ator before reheating.

FAQs

Can I use other cheeses?

Absolutely! Swap the cheddar for Monterey Jack, Gouda, or Gruyere for a different flavor profile.

Can I make this ahead?

Yes! Prepare the dish, cover it, and refrigerate. When ready, bake as directed, adding 10 extra minutes.

How do I prevent grainy cheese sauce?

Avoid high heat when adding the cheese, as this can cause separation. Keep the sauce on medium-low.

Can I make this recipe gluten-free?

Yes, use gluten-free pasta and substitute the flour with a gluten-free alternative.

How can I add protein?

Add cooked chicken or ground beef to the mac and cheese for a heartier dish.

Ingredients
  

  • 16 oz elbow macaroni
  • 1 lb Velveeta cheese cubed
  • 1 ½ cups sharp cheddar cheese shredded
  • 1 ½ cups milk
  • ½ cup heavy cream
  • ½ cup unsalted butter
  • ½ tsp salt
  • ½ tsp black pepper
  • 1 tbsp all-purpose flour
  • ½ tsp garlic powder optional for added flavor
  • ½ tsp mustard powder optional for tang
  • ½ cup breadcrumbs optional for topping

Instructions
 

  • Cook the macaroni:
    In a large pot, boil salted water and cook the macaroni according to the package instructions. Drain and set aside.
  • Make the cheese sauce:
    – In a large saucepan over medium heat, melt butter.
    – Stir in the flour and cook for 1-2 minutes until it forms a roux.
    – Gradually whisk in the milk and heavy cream, stirring continuously to avoid lumps.
    – Add salt, pepper, garlic powder, and mustard powder. Simmer until the sauce thickens.
  • Add the cheese:
    – Stir in the Velveeta cubes, allowing them to melt into the sauce.
    – Once the sauce is smooth, add the shredded cheddar cheese, stirring until fully melted and incorporated.
  • Combine the pasta and sauce:
    – Add the cooked macaroni to the cheese sauce, stirring to coat evenly.
    – If desired, transfer the macaroni and cheese to a baking dish, sprinkle breadcrumbs on top, and bake at 350°F (175°C) for 10-15 minutes until golden brown.
  • Serve and enjoy:
    Garnish with extra shredded cheese, bacon bits, or chives for added flavor.

5 Pro Tips for Success

  1. Shred Your Own Cheese: Pre-shredded cheese often contains additives that can affect melting, so shred your own for the best results.
  2. Low and Slow for the Sauce: When making the roux, take your time with the flour to ensure a smooth, lump-free sauce.
  3. Use Full-Fat Dairy: For the creamiest texture, stick with full-fat milk and heavy cream.
  4. Breadcrumbs for a Crunchy Top: If you love a crunchy top, don’t skip the breadcrumbs! Add melted butter to the crumbs for extra richness.
  5. Avoid Overcooking the Pasta: Cook your macaroni al dente to avoid mushy results when it combines with the sauce.
